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8978535 3184100659 5275 9250688 3636299634
48961259000 91521
48961259000 91521
534066754 256 98 8442
All about undefined
Interested in learning more?
48961259000 91521
534066754 256 98 8442
See more
11890 20 187300
82242 83993689316 08710839
See more
4219109 56004
0086 97487279908 71678218180
See more